n x m的矩形,選個p x q的矩形去掉,兩個矩形中⼼重合,去掉後的矩形上下左右對稱
求(p, q)⽅方案數
n, m <= 2000, n, m是偶數,p < n 且 q < m
直接求對稱的外框有多寬多長, 答案就是長*寬
#includeusing namespace std;
char a[2010][2010];
int main()
}if(flag==1)
break;
}x=i;
if(i==n/2)
x--;
//cout
for(i=0;i}
if(flag==1)
break;
}y=i;
if(i==m/2)
y--;
//cout
return 0;}/*
36 8
acbbbbca
dcaccacd
cdaddadc
cdaddadc
dcaccacd
acbbbbca
6 8acbcbbca
dcaccacd
cdaddadc
cdaddadc
dcaccacd
acbbbbca
6 8acbbbbca
dcadcacd
cdaddadc
cdaddadc
dcaccacd
acbbbbca
*/
牛客網暑期ACM多校訓練營(第四場)
rank solvedab cdef ghij 71 465 4 10o o o o.o 當場通過 賽後通過 尚未通過 solved by ch chelly upsolved by chelly chelly s solution 首先需要發現乙個性質,即乙個位置頂多被兩條線段覆蓋 於是就可以dp...
牛客網暑期ACM多校訓練營(第九場)
做法 看到下標 xor 這種情況就想 fwt 可是半天沒思路,於是放棄了。其實這個 n 瘋狂暗示啊。設未知數向量為 x 列一下方程組就可以發現有 b k sum a i x j 做法就顯然了吧,把 a 和 b 分別 fwt 對應相除然後反變換即可。表示前天才學的 fwt 就不會使了。include ...
牛客網暑期ACM多校訓練營(第五場)
二分答案,然後就轉化為是否滿足 frac d sum s i c i sum s i d sum s i c i d 0 顯然科目越少gpa越高,於是去掉最小的k個判斷即可。include define rep i,a,b for int i a i b i define per i,a,b for...